/CFG/BCLM349 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/CFG/BCLM -

  • Message number: 349

  • Message text: &1 rows selected from table &2

/CFG/BCLM349 - Details

  • The SAP error message /CFG/BCLM349 &1 rows selected from table &2 typically indicates that a certain operation or query has returned a specific number of rows from a database table, which may not be expected or may indicate a configuration issue.
    
    Cause: Unexpected Data Volume: The message suggests that a query or operation has returned a number of rows from a specified table that may not align with the expected results. This could be due to: Incorrect selection criteria in the query. Data inconsistencies or duplicates in the database. Misconfiguration in the application or module that is querying the data.
    Configuration Issues: The error may arise from incorrect settings in the configuration of the relevant SAP module or application. Data Integrity Issues: There may be issues with the data integrity in the database, such as orphaned records or records that do not meet the expected criteria.
